          • Profile picture of the author SteveJohnson
            Originally Posted by sndas View Post

            Simply write in MS Word and then copy paste them in Wordpress. That will work.
            No, that will NOT work. Word embeds special control characters that the WP database doesn't know how to handle.

            You can, as someone already suggested, write your post in a plain text editor like Notepad, then copy/paste into the WP editor.

            OR you can use the 'Paste from Word' button in the editor. It has a 'W' symbol on it; you'll find it after you've clicked the 'Kitchen Sink' button on the editor. Copy to your clipboard from Word, click the button, then paste in the popup window.

              • Profile picture of the author David V
                Originally Posted by ravi2011 View Post

                But I have around more than 170 posts in my site and i am getting this problem in most of the posts. Should I edit all the posts which are showing question marks???
                This is tricky...
                You can easily search and replace characters/text/etc... in the database.
                The problem is with the single somewhat normal looking characters such as the "?".

                If you did a search and replace just for a single "?" it could cause an issue.

                With that said, you can do a search and replace, just make sure the characters you are replacing are unique so there's no chance that character should exist somewhere, otherwise you'll be changing things you don't want to.

                Here's a free WP plugin you can try. WordPress › Search and Replace « WordPress Plugins

                BACKUP the website/assets/and database before you do anything!

  • Profile picture of the author capsoon
    Originally Posted by ravi2011 View Post

    Hi Warriors,I want your help. I am getting some question mark in diamond shape in my wordpress posts since 2-3weeks. I am not able to publish a new post because of this problem. Please help me how can i resolve this problem.

    Questions marks in diamond shape are appearing like this----.>>>
    (room�s father�s you�re You don�t have� Create A Blog)
    Try to change encoding for pages and feeds is UTF-8.

    Go to WordPress Admin -> Settings -> Reading -> Encoding for pages and feeds = UTF-8 and try to post again.

    If questions maks still shown.You can try to change theme and Test Post again.sometime your theme may have a problem about encoding files.
